Key Features and Specifications of Special Supplies Putty

Below is a quick breakdown of the most relevant product details for shoppers comparing Special Supplies Scented Therapy Putty against other sensory toys and hand exercise options.

Brand Special Supplies
Product type Scented therapy putty
Scent Refreshing Mint
Net weight 4.5 oz
Texture Soft, squishy, non-stick
Fragrance source Essential oils
Materials notes Natural ingredients
Primary use cases Stress relief, sensory play, meditation, hand exercises, occupational therapy, physical therapy
Target users Kids, teens, adults
Availability In stock

Therapy and Strengthening Applications

Although it is not medical equipment, this putty can still serve a useful role in occupational therapy and physical therapy routines.

Gentle squeezing, pinching, and stretching can help support finger movement, grip practice, and hand warm-ups.

That makes it a practical option for buyers who want a light exercise tool for home or desk use.

Still, expectations matter.

The product is better described as a light support tool than a performance rehab product.

If someone needs more structured therapy progressions, varying resistance levels, or clinician-directed rehabilitation gear, this may be too basic.

Good fit: beginners, casual users, and those wanting a simple hand exerciser.
Less ideal: users seeking advanced therapeutic resistance or clinical specificity.
